安装cuda的

安装cuda的问题记录

emmm,作为一个小白的我前天想学cuda,结果就遇到了问题,搞了一天,真是令人头大。
我就记一下,也许哪天会倒回来看或给同学看。
emmm,其实还是主要想混点积分啦,哈哈哈哈。

emmmm,我主要是安装后想编译并尝试玩一下那几个sample
结果编译一直都是只有41个成功,失败122个。
我的是cuda9.2和vs2017(15.8.1)和win10(1803)
后来发现是9.2不支持这个版本的vs
而且安装完后我的设备管理器说显卡驱动的签名可能错误,总之,出错,不能使用了。
本来我还很有道理的说服了自己,想着是显卡可能由图像处理变为了单纯的并行计算,然后电脑不能直接用了。后来不管怎么装vs的插件之类的,都不行。
其中正常编译并出来的deviceQuery运行就返回30的错误。总之就是不能运行。
(作为一个并不多的c++知识的我就很懵逼,cuda高性能并行计算上说编译后生成的是release文件夹里的,而我是如学校上课里的debug中,好吧,,原来上边可选)
然后点开了geforce experience,结果它说没发现我的显卡驱动,然后就照它说的装了三个驱动,其实是两个,一个图形处理驱动之前应该是装好了,它显示是灰色的。但有个勾勾。
装好之后我就可以运行deviceQuery,终于正常了,开心。不过还是不能编译别的。然后我继续问人,结果不喜欢看英文错误信息的我被大佬指出unsupported microsoft visual studio version好吧。那就不管了。然后我就只好去下2015了,然后全部都编译成功,终于可以玩一下nbody等samples了。开心,不过2015不像之前的2017那样上面写了个nsight,因为我是先有2017,再cuda,再2015,于是我就再重装了一遍cuda,ok,几乎没有任何问题了。
希望不会拖太久学会,哇咔咔。

你可能感兴趣的:(问题解决日志)